NVIDIA GeForce GTS 150 OEM vs NVIDIA GeForce GTX 1060 6 GB 9Gbps
NVIDIA GeForce GTS 150 OEM vs NVIDIA GeForce GTX 1060 6 GB 9Gbps
VS
NVIDIA GeForce GTS 150 OEM
NVIDIA GeForce GTX 1060 6 GB 9Gbps
We compared two Desktop platform GPUs: 1024MB VRAM GeForce GTS 150 OEM and 6GB VRAM GeForce GTX 1060 6 GB 9Gbps to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
NVIDIA GeForce GTX 1060 6 GB 9Gbps 's Advantages
Released 8 years and 1 months late
Boost Clock1709MHz
More VRAM (6GB vs 1GB)
Larger VRAM bandwidth (216.7GB/s vs 64.00GB/s)
1152 additional rendering cores
Lower TDP (120W vs 141W)
